Transaction 2789f07ac88889890ab142bb79f1524ab627bc611b5fb38b012a4fc8b0da1d50
1 Input
1 Output
-
2789f07ac88889890ab142bb79f1524ab627bc611b5fb38b012a4fc8b0da1d50:0
- value
- 3607425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 734e8cca47ea25a0ae486018bf779c29fba5df0e OP_EQUAL
- address
- 3CChjMKu7RkPZijoNUhNGLShhrNfhkmot4